The Ultimate Guide to the Sudo Eater: Master Your System’s Secrets

Sudo eater is a specialized utility for developers and system administrators that monitors and controls command execution involving elevated privileges. It helps teams audit sudo usage, prevent accidental damage, and enforce consistent security practices across Linux environments.

By combining real-time oversight with clear policy enforcement, sudo eater improves incident response, simplifies compliance reporting, and reduces the risk of privilege misuse in production and shared workstations.

Installation and Configuration Options

Installing sudo eater is straightforward on modern Linux distributions, with packages available for major repositories and clear documentation for manual builds. The configuration model is declarative, letting teams define rules, timeouts, and logging destinations in a single centralized file.

During setup, administrators map existing sudo policies directly into the tool, preserving familiar allowlist and denylist patterns. This approach reduces migration friction and ensures that existing access controls remain intact while gaining enhanced visibility.

Behavior in Interactive Shells

In interactive sessions, sudo eater sits between the user and the sudo binary, capturing each privileged command for logging and optional approval. The experience feels native, with only a brief delay while the tool evaluates the current policy and emits an audit record.

Teams can configure context-aware behavior, such as stricter checks during maintenance windows or relaxed rules for read-only operations. This flexibility helps balance security with developer productivity in fast-paced environments.

Audit and Alerting Capabilities

Detailed audit trails produced by sudo eater include timestamps, user identity, target host, command line arguments, and the final exit status. These records are exported to common log platforms, enabling powerful correlation with other security and operations data.

Alerts trigger based on policy violations, repeated failures, or unusual command patterns, giving security teams timely signals without overwhelming on-call staff. Integration with Slack, email, and incident management systems ensures that critical events drive action.

Policy Management Best Practices

Effective policy management starts with a clear baseline that maps existing sudo usage into sudo eater rules. Teams should begin with logging-only mode, validate behavior against real workflows, and gradually introduce blocking actions as confidence grows.

Regular reviews of denied commands and audit logs help refine rules, remove obsolete exceptions, and align policies with least-privilege principles. Version controlling policy definitions alongside infrastructure code further improves reproducibility and change tracking.

Operational Recommendations and Key Takeaways

  • Start in audit-only mode to validate policies against real workloads.
  • Centralize configuration in version control for traceability and peer review.
  • Integrate audit logs with your existing SIEM or observability stack.
  • Define clear exceptions and escalation paths for denied commands.
  • Periodically review rules to remove unused or overly permissive entries.
  • Document sudo expectations for developers and automate onboarding checks.
  • Train on-call engineers on interpreting sudo eater alerts and acting on them.
